European Leaders Unite Over Ukraine Crisis

All 27 leaders of the European Union convened in Brussels to address the ongoing crisis in Ukraine, marking a crucial moment for both Europe and Ukraine. The head of the European Commission emphasized the need for Europe to bolster its defense capabilities while still supporting Ukraine in its struggle for peace and security. President Zelenskyy expressed gratitude towards the EU for its unwavering support, reinforcing the sentiment that they do not stand alone in their fight. This emergency summit also sends a robust message to global leaders, including Vladimir Putin and President Trump, demonstrating European solidarity amidst escalating tensions.
